Carson Hocevar Sparks Racing Controversy with Shocking Spin

Carson Hocevar recently found himself at the center of heated debate following a high-stakes NASCAR race at New Smyrna Speedway. Known for an aggressive driving approach, Hocevar’s confrontation with teenage competitor Max Reaves resulted in a dramatic spin that has sparked widespread discussion about the limits of competitive conduct in racing. This incident took place as Hocevar was pushing hard to recover after an earlier mechanical failure.

The Spin That Stirred Debate Among Fans and Drivers

During a tense moment on the track, Hocevar was aggressively chasing Aiden Taylor when contact caused Max Reaves to spin out. Hocevar later expressed regret over the incident, acknowledging he misjudged Reaves’ ability to maintain control.

“I didn’t mean to do that or anything. I’m not… I think it’s Max Reaves,”

Hocevar said, taking responsibility for the miscalculation. He further admitted,

“I didn’t give his car enough credit that it would stick the rear. I thought he’d get a little free, and I didn’t even give him a chance,”

revealing his underestimated assessment of Reaves’ skill behind the wheel.

Hocevar’s History of Aggressive Racing Tactics

This recent episode is not the first time that Hocevar’s driving style has come under scrutiny. As a fierce competitor, Hocevar has previously clashed with prominent drivers, such as Ryan Blaney and Ricky Stenhouse Jr., both of whom have voiced concerns about his aggressive maneuvers on the track. His sometimes confrontational methods continue to divide opinion within the racing community.

Contract Extension and Endorsements from Racing Veterans

Amid the controversy, Hocevar has secured a long-term deal with Spire Motorsports, marking his third full season in the NASCAR Cup Series. Despite the team’s current challenge with consistency, veteran racer Dale Earnhardt Jr. has expressed optimism regarding Hocevar’s potential. On his podcast, Earnhardt commented,

“They appreciate him for who he is, and they take him with all his flaws and imperfections,”

highlighting the unique qualities that Hocevar brings to the sport.

What the Future Holds for Hocevar in NASCAR

Earnhardt Jr. suggested that Hocevar’s aggressive past could be overlooked if he starts winning races consistently, noting,

“If he goes out and wins a couple of races, everybody can look the other way.”

This implies that success on the track may eventually overshadow prior controversies for Hocevar. Standing at a critical juncture in his career, Carson Hocevar faces the challenge of channeling his fierce driving into victories that could secure him a lasting place among NASCAR’s elite teams like Gibbs, Hendrick, and Penske.
